Job Description

  • Starting wage is based upon years of experience
  • North Platte Valley Medical Center is se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Dietary Cook to join our Hospital team.
This role is essential in providing nutritious, safe, and enjoyable meals for our residents, patients, staff, and visitors, supporting their overall health and well-being. Position Overview The Dietary Cook is responsible for preparing and serving meals according to established dietary guidelines, resident preferences, and health requirements. The role involves following safe food handling procedures, assisting with menu planning, and ensuring a clean, organized kitchen environment. Key Responsibilities Prepare and cook meals for residents, patients, staff, and visitors in accordance with dietary requirements and portion guidelines. Assist with menu planning, food inventory, and ordering supplies. Follow proper food safety, sanitation, and infection control procedures. Accommodate special diets as prescribed by healthcare providers. Maintain clean and organized kitchen and dining areas. Monitor and report equipment maintenance needs. Collaborate with dietary staff to ensure consistent, high-quality meal service. Qualifications Previous experience in food preparation or dietary services preferred. Knowledge of safe food handling and sanitation standards. Ability to follow dietary guidelines and special instructions. Strong organizational skills and attention to detail. Ability to work in a fast-paced environment. Physical Requirements Ability to lift up to 50 pounds. Frequent standing, bending, and walking. Ability to work in hot and cold kitchen environments. Job Type Full-Time | Shifts may include mornings, evenings, weekends, and holidays.
